NWJS is being stingy and doesn't like the codec you're using. Funnily enough if you upload .ogg and rename it to mp3 it'd work as a temporary workaround. We'd have to actually re-encode all the songs that peeps upload to a codec nwjs is happy with, which will be a royal pain.
